You will find a very special wellness hotel in Seefeld in Tyrol – the ASTORIA*. Co blogger Pia lovingly calls it the “Grand Budapest Hotel of Seefeld”. The hotel is so interlaced and lovingly decorated that you will first get lost in the corridors. But once you make it to the spa area, you’ll be pampered. The 4,700 m² wellness oasis has everything your heart desires: a 20-metre-long infinity sports pool, the natural bathing lake, a temperature-controlled outdoor whirlpool …

For kings and queens: The Kranzbach, wellness holidays in Bavaria

The Kranzbach is, in contrast to otherwise rustic wellness hotels in the mountains, a stylishly renovated little “English Castle”, which was built 100 years ago by the noble Mary Isabel Portman from London. What does such an English castle need? Of course, fireplace rooms and a sauna, with a view of the mountains. The best place for a queen.

The Engadine Valley in Switzerland is one of the most beautiful areas I have ever seen. Here, 10 minutes from St. Moritz, the Hotel Nira Alpina* is located at the foot of the mountain. Special highlights: View of the ski slopes from the spa, roof terrace, Swiss delicacies and the massage offer.

The holiday community of San Candido in the holiday region of the Three Peaks is the perfect starting point for fantastic hiking trails in the most beautiful South Tyrolean nature. Here you can spend your holidays in the mountains and the evenings with sauna infusions and rounds in the whirlpool. The Sporthotel Tyrol* is very centrally located in the centre of San Candido and is therefore perfectly situated for strolling through the small alleys with shops and cafés. There is also a fantastic view of the local mountain Haunold, but the proximity to the famous Braies Lake is particularly beautiful.
